Abstract

本发明公开一种鸭种蛋清洗剂,原料包括:烷基糖苷、椰油基葡萄糖苷羟丙基三甲基氯化铵、葡萄糖酸钠、碱性蛋白酶、碱性脂肪酶、氯化钠、聚氧乙烯-60氢化蓖麻油、中药提取液和水,同时还提供了其制备方法和应用。本发明鸭种蛋清洗剂原料来源广泛、使用安全,且制备工艺简单。复配后的清洗剂湿润力、去污力强,且耐碱、耐酸、耐硬水、抗盐性强,具有较强的广谱抗菌活性,使用后易冲洗无残留,有效去除蛋壳表面污垢和细菌的同时不会对种蛋孵化及鸭苗健康产生有害因素,对清洗操作工人也无任何危害,并具有加速种蛋胚胎发育和强健鸭苗的作用,能有效提高种蛋孵化率和鸭苗成活率。

Description

一种鸭种蛋清洗剂及其制备方法和应用
技术领域
本发明属于鸭种蛋孵化技术领域,具体涉及一种鸭种蛋清洗剂及其制备方法和应用。
背景技术
种鸭在孵化前要对种鸭蛋清洗,除去表面的污垢,细菌、蛋壳外膜等不洁物。通常采用的是普通自来水清洗,这种方法只能除去种鸭蛋蛋壳表面的污垢,孵化过程中散热量大,需喷水凉蛋,且孵化周期长,操作程序复杂,鸭苗质量差。现有技术中,为了缩短孵化时间,提高鸭苗成活率,清洗过程中也有加入次氯酸钠、碳酸钠、活性消毒剂和水为洗涤液,具有消毒杀菌、改善蛋壳的结构和强度等作用,但由于次氯酸不稳定,其释放出的氯气可引起中毒,并具有腐蚀性和致敏性,易对健康及环境造成危害。
发明内容
针对现有技术中存在的上述缺点,本发明提供一种价廉易得、使用安全、并能有效提高种蛋孵化率和鸭苗成活率的鸭种蛋清洗剂。
同时,本发明还提供了上述鸭种蛋清洗剂的制备方法和应用。
本发明技术方案如下:
一种鸭种蛋清洗剂,包括以下重量份的原料:烷基糖苷25-30、椰油基葡萄糖苷羟丙基三甲基氯化铵8-15、葡萄糖酸钠18-25、碱性蛋白酶5-8、碱性脂肪酶4-6、氯化钠5-8、聚氧乙烯-60氢化蓖麻油10-13、中药提取液20-25和水55-70。
一种鸭种蛋清洗剂,优选以下重量份的原料:烷基糖苷28、椰油基葡萄糖苷羟丙基三甲基氯化铵10、葡萄糖酸钠20、碱性蛋白酶7、碱性脂肪酶5、氯化钠6、聚氧乙烯-60氢化蓖麻油11、中药提取液22和水60。
所述的中药提取液,由甘草、菟丝子、麦芽和山栀按质量比3:1:2:1混合粉碎至80-100目,然后用2-3倍体积的80%乙醇加热回流30-40min,降至室温并过滤,收集滤液即得。
上述鸭种蛋清洗剂的制备方法,步骤包括:
1)按配比称取各原料,将水加热并保持45-50℃,加入烷基糖苷、椰油基葡萄糖苷羟丙基三甲基氯化铵、葡萄糖酸钠、氯化钠和聚氧乙烯-60氢化蓖麻油,混合搅拌,充分溶解,得均一溶液;
2)将步骤1)均一溶液降至室温,用饱和碳酸钠水溶液调节pH7-8,静置0.5-1h,然后加入中药提取液、碱性蛋白酶和碱性脂肪酶,机械搅拌15-20min,超声5-10min,得鸭种蛋清洗剂。
一种使用上述清洗剂清洗鸭种蛋的方法为:将鸭种蛋用35-37℃清水冲洗2-3min,然后转入预热至36-37℃清洗剂中浸泡1-3min,取出后再用37-38℃清洗剂喷淋清洗8-10min,然后用PH5.5-6.5的醋酸水溶液于36-37℃浸泡1min,最后用35-37℃清水冲洗,35-38℃的热风吹干水份。
本发明鸭种蛋清洗剂原料来源广泛、使用安全,且制备工艺简单。烷基糖苷、葡萄糖酸钠等活性成分具有高表面活性、良好的生态安全性和相溶性,是国际公认的首选“绿色”功能性表面活性剂,配伍性强、可与任何类型表面活性剂复配,协同效应明显,具有显著改善配方的温和性,无毒、无刺激、易生物降解等优点。复配后的清洗剂湿润力、去污力强,且耐碱、耐酸、耐硬水、抗盐性强,具有较强的广谱抗菌活性,使用后易冲洗无残留,有效去除蛋壳表面污垢和细菌的同时不会对种蛋孵化及鸭苗健康产生有害因素,对清洗操作工人也无任何危害。本发明通过添加碱性蛋白酶和碱性脂肪酶,溶解少部分蛋壳有机质和无机质,清除普通洗涤剂不易洗掉的鸭种蛋表层保护膜,从而提高蛋壳的空气交换量、部分改善蛋壳的结构和强度,可避免孵化过程中种蛋内部温度过高,并缩短孵化时间。添加的中药提取液,在渗透剂聚氧乙烯-60氢化蓖麻油的作用下,通过蛋壳内部薄膜被少量吸收,具有加速种蛋胚胎发育和强健鸭苗的作用,能有效提高种蛋孵化率和鸭苗成活率。
具体实施方式
下面结合具体实施例,进一步说明本发明方案有益效果。
实施例1
一种鸭种蛋清洗剂,原料重量份组成为:烷基糖苷28、椰油基葡萄糖苷羟丙基三甲基氯化铵10、葡萄糖酸钠20、碱性蛋白酶7、碱性脂肪酶5、氯化钠6、聚氧乙烯-60氢化蓖麻油11、中药提取液22和水60。
所述的中药提取液,由甘草、菟丝子、麦芽和山栀按质量比3:1:2:1混合粉碎至80-100目,然后用3倍体积的80%乙醇加热回流30min,降至室温并过滤,收集滤液即得。
上述鸭种蛋清洗剂的制备方法,步骤包括:
1)按配比称取各原料,将水加热并保持45-50℃,加入烷基糖苷、椰油基葡萄糖苷羟丙基三甲基氯化铵、葡萄糖酸钠、氯化钠和聚氧乙烯-60氢化蓖麻油,混合搅拌,充分溶解,得均一溶液;
2)将步骤1)均一溶液降至室温,用饱和碳酸钠水溶液调节pH7.5,静置1h,然后加入中药提取液、碱性蛋白酶和碱性脂肪酶,机械搅拌20min,超声8min,得鸭种蛋清洗剂。
实施例2
一种鸭种蛋清洗剂,原料重量份组成为:烷基糖苷25、椰油基葡萄糖苷羟丙基三甲基氯化铵8、葡萄糖酸钠18、碱性蛋白酶5、碱性脂肪酶4、氯化钠5、聚氧乙烯-60氢化蓖麻油10、中药提取液20和水55。
所述的中药提取液,由甘草、菟丝子、麦芽和山栀按质量比3:1:2:1混合粉碎至80-100目,然后用2倍体积的80%乙醇加热回流40min,降至室温并过滤,收集滤液即得。
制备步骤同实施例1。
实施例3
一种鸭种蛋清洗剂,原料重量份组成为:烷基糖苷30、椰油基葡萄糖苷羟丙基三甲基氯化铵15、葡萄糖酸钠25、碱性蛋白酶8、碱性脂肪酶6、氯化钠8、聚氧乙烯-60氢化蓖麻油13、中药提取液25和水70。
所述的中药提取液,由甘草、菟丝子、麦芽和山栀按质量比3:1:2:1混合粉碎至80-100目,然后用2倍体积的80%乙醇加热回流40min,降至室温并过滤,收集滤液即得。
制备步骤同实施例1。
实施例4
将实施例1-3制得的鸭种蛋清洗剂分别应用于孵化前的种鸭蛋清洗,方法如下:
将鸭种蛋用35-37℃清水冲洗2-3min,然后转入预热至36-37℃清洗剂中浸泡1-3min,取出后再用37-38℃清洗剂喷淋清洗8-10min,然后用PH5.5-6.5的醋酸水溶液于36-37℃浸泡1min,最后用35-37℃清水冲洗,35-38℃的热风吹干水份。
对比例1
孵化前用普通清水鸭种蛋。
对比例2
孵化前用配比为12.5%次氯酸钠1%、碳酸钠0.3%、活性消毒剂0.2%、其余为水,混合组成清洗液清洗。清洗时间7分钟,温度38℃,清洗结束后冲洗5秒钟,冲洗温度为48℃。
